**In Heaven, You Are Making a Record** - Revelation 20:12; Matthew 12:36; Hebrews 11:6
Introduction
Our lives are not just fleeting moments, but a continuous record being kept in heaven, where every action, every thought, every deed, and every choice we make is documented by God. God keeps a record of your every obedient act. He is keeping a record of every seed that you have ever sown. You might be thinking that nobody ever notices you for who you are or for what you do, but God has noticed you and has seen everything you've ever done.
**Main Points**
1. **God is Keeping a Record**
- The concept of the Book of Life and other books mentioned in Revelation.
- God is omnipresent, meaning He sees everything we do, even when we feel unseen.
• "He knows our sitting down and our rising up; He understands our thoughts from afar." (Psalm 139:2 (1-4))
2. **Our Actions Matter**
- Every negative decision, every unkind word, every act of selfishness is also recorded. Our daily actions, words, and thoughts contribute to the record being kept in heaven.
o "For we must all appear before the judgment seat of Christ, so that each one may receive what is due to him for the things done while in the body, whether good or bad." (2 Corinthians 5:10)
- The significance of living a life that reflects Christ’s teachings and values.
- Examples from the Bible where people’s actions were recorded (e.g., the faithful deeds of Noah, Abraham's faith, David's repentance).
• The Hope of Repentance:
o While our record is being kept, God offers us the opportunity to change and repent.
o "If we confess our sins, He is faithful and just and will forgive us our sins and purify us from all unrighteousness." (1 John 1:9)
3. **God Rewards the Faithful on Earth and in Heaven**
• Living with Purpose:
o Knowing our lives are being recorded should motivate us to live intentionally and righteously.
o "Therefore, my dear brothers and sisters, stand firm. Let nothing move you. Always give yourselves fully to the work of the Lord, because you know that your labor in the Lord is not in vain." (1 Corinthians 15:58)
- **Earthly Rewards**:
- God’s blessings and rewards are not limited to the afterlife; they are also experienced in our current lives.
- Examples of earthly rewards: peace, joy, provision, protection, favor, and success.
- Scripture: **Matthew 6:33 (NIV):** “But seek first his kingdom and his righteousness, and all these things will be given to you as well.”
- Stories of faithful individuals who received God’s blessings (e.g., Job’s restoration, Joseph’s rise to power, Ruth’s redemption).
- **Heavenly Rewards**:
- Explanation of the Day of Judgment when the books will be opened.
- Assurance of eternal rewards for believers through faith in Jesus Christ.
- Scripture: **Matthew 25:21 (NIV):** “His master replied, ‘Well done, good and faithful servant! You have been faithful with a few things; I will put you in charge of many things. Come and share your master’s happiness!’”
4. **Living a Life Worth Recording**
- Practical steps to live a life that honours God and makes a positive record in heaven:
1. **Consistent Prayer and Devotion**: Engaging in daily communication with God.
2. **Obedience to God’s Word**: Following the teachings of the Bible.
3. **Acts of Kindness and Love**: Serving others selflessly and demonstrating Christ-like love.
4. **Repentance and Forgiveness**: Regularly seeking God’s forgiveness and forgiving others.
